Delock WLAN EASY-USB Smart Switch

Description

This USB switch by Delock can be controlled via button or WLAN. With the installed Tasmota firmware, the switch can be easily integrated into existing systems for home automation, IoT or M2M. With the help of the web interface, the USB plug can be controlled without having to rely on the cloud or an app.

Multifunctional Application

The USB switch can be used to control all common USB loads, such as USB LED light strips or fans. The data lines are connected, so USB devices such as webcams can also be switched; in addition, operation with power supply units or power banks with fast charging function is possible. For example, the charging of mobile phones can be controlled in a targeted manner.

Installation

  1. Connect the WLAN switch to a USB socket. The LED will start lighting.
  2. Start a WLAN capable device, like a smartphone, tablet or computer.
  3. Search for the WLAN named "delock-XXXX" (XXXX: 4 numbers) and connect to it. A notification window opens to sign into the network. Alternatively, open a browser with the IP 192.168.4.1 Enter the name and password of your existing WLAN home network. Note the four numbers (delock-XXXX) for later use.
  4. The WLAN switch will restart and connect to your home network.

Web Interface

To use the web interface, you have to find the IP address of the switch. Depending on your home network, there are several options you can choose from.

  1. If you know how to configure your WLAN router: Open the user interface of your home router to find the IP address of the WLAN switch. Most routers show a list of devices connected to the network.
  2. If you are running Mac OS or Windows 10 on a computer: Open a web browser with the address: http://delock-XXXX.local/ or http://delock-XXXX/ (XXXX: 4 numbers).
  3. If you have an AVM Fritz box: Open a web browser with the address: http://delock-XXXX.fritz.box (XXXX: 4 numbers).
  4. If you want to find the IP address with a Android device or iPhone: Install the APP "Fing" on your mobile device. It examines your network and displays the IP address of the WLAN switch.

Configuration with Alexa

The device is using an emulation for use with Alexa. To make it usable in Alexa, just search for new devices, and a WLAN switch will be recognized.

Firmware Update / Changing the language

The default language of the WLAN switch is German. If you want to change the firmware of the web interface, go to "Firmware Update". Edit the filename of the OTA URL reflecting your language: "11828-en.bin" for English or "11828-de.bin" for German. Start the upgrade, and wait for the device to restart.

Extra features

Switching via Web command for use with IFTTT or other scripts.

http://(SwitchIP)/cm?cmnd=Power%20TOGGLE

http://(SwitchIP)/cm?cmnd=Power %20On

http://(SwitchIP)/cm?cmnd=Power%20off

http://(SwitchIP)/cm?&user=admin&password=put_password_here&cmnd=Power%20On
